Shrek the sheep has been shorn in front of a live television audience in New Zealand.
The merino, who had evaded humans for six years in the country's Central Otago Mountains, became internationally famous when pictures of his immensity were shown.
His fleece, weighing 27.5kg, was removed by former world champion sheep shearer Peter Casserley.
Mr Casserley used an old-fashioned pair of cutting blades to remove the fleece, described as "rock hard" in places.
...and after
Shrek looked a little disorientated when the shearing was over, but seemed to adjust to his new shape quickly.
Strands of the fleece, measuring around 380mm in length, are being sold off in specially marked boxes, with interested parties from around the world having put in bids for a woolly memento.
A limited amount of clothing made from the fleece will also be sold.
All money raised from the auction of Shrek's wool will go to cancer-fighting charity Cure Kids.
